It was Bill Smith, an American engineer, who introduced Six Sigma in 1986 when he was working at Motorola and Jack Welch of General Electric, introduced the six sigma program into his business in 1995.

What is Six Sigma?
Six Sigma is the process or technique that helps in eliminating defects, errors, or risks and improves productivity. It has data dependency and needs accurate data to be able to detect any defects, risks and errors and do away with it. It’s a tool to measure not only the quality of any produced good but also of services and the company’s overall performance quality.

Various companies like Johnson Controls, Boeing, 3M, McKesson, GE, Ford, GEICO, Amazon, including the US Army and Marines implemented the Six Sigma into their business strategy and found it immensely beneficial, and successful. Though Six Sigma isn’t customary across all the features of these companies, it can still be applied wherever it’s needed to get positive outcomes.

The five steps of Six Sigma

Six Sigma has five steps to it, and it’s known as DMAIC: –

1. Define- This is the first step among the five steps of Six Sigma, and it helps in identifying the reason and requirement of a particular process, project, or service. It sets realist goals that can be measured so that any potential risk, damage or issue can be detected or identified. It works according to the company’s or customer’s need, strategy or goal to meet the expectation.

2. Measure- In this second step, all the factors that are Critical To Quality (CTQ) are measured. This is where all the parameters of any products, projects are collected, accessed and calculated to determine that they are accurate and reliable. This step is critical to determine the outcome of all the checks conducted to reach the bottom of the issue.

3. Analyze- The third step is to evaluate all the aspects of the component to reach the goal. It’s when the checks are conducted to investigate and determine the reason for the problem, by processing and analyzing all the data collected.

4. Improve- In this fourth step, you will be working on the path you have chosen to reach your goal and sharpening it. This is where you will be implementing the new process or solutions to the detected issues and monitoring it to see how it’s performing.

5. Control- This is the last and final step in the Six Sigma’s five steps, and it’s where you ensure that there is no deviation from the chosen path and the steps are followed correctly to fix the previous problems identified while continuously monitoring the progress. This is a process that needs to be repeated until the desired effect is achieved.

What is Six Sigma Certification?
A Six Sigma certification is where you will be able to learn the Six Sigma process and its implementation to identify and eradicate errors, risk factors, and defects in businesses of all categories.

This certification comes in a few levels, but depending on your requirement, you can opt to complete a few of them or all. However, to become an expert in this field, you will have to successfully complete all of them.

● Yellow Belt in Six Sigma- This is the basic level certification that will help you learn how and where to implement six Sigma. Though you will have the basic level of understanding of the Six Sigma, you will not lead a team. Instead, you will be a part of a problem-solving team at the basic level as a team member or a Subject Matter Expert (SME).

● Green Belt in Six Sigma- This is a level where you will gain the ability to analyze as well as resolve issues that are affecting the quality of either the service or the product. You will not only be leading projects but also assisting black belts with collecting data and analyzing. They will be working under the guidance of a Six Sigma Black Belt.

● Black Belt in Six Sigma – A Six Sigma Black Belt certified person will also have the basic understanding of the lean enterprise concepts. Along with the Six Sigma Concept, identifying elements and activities that have no value while using certain tools in this context will be their expertise. This is the advance level where you gain immense knowledge to not only lead projects but to also train others.

● Six Sigma Master Black Belt- Though the Six Sigma Black Belt is the advanced level; a Six Sigma Master Black Belt is a level higher than that. A Six Sigma Black Belt certified personnel are the ones who work on developing key metrics and shaping strategies while acting as advisors or consultants, and mentoring the Black Belts and Green Belts.

A six sigma black belt certification will be a game-changer for you if you do wish to get certified in it. To obtain the certification, you will need to complete a project or two with signed affidavits. Along with it, full-time work experience of three years in the field where the Six Sigma has been implemented or works centring it is needed.

You will have to display the abilities to be innovative in your thought process while having the ability to understand the need and expectations of the client or customer. You also need to have the talent of being competent while communicating, managing and leading to show substantial outcome in the business’s finance.
